Grand Sefton Day

 

Autumn and Jump racing go hand in hand. And there’s no better way to do autumn afternoons than at Aintree.

 

Head down to Grand Sefton Day for unmissable racing including the Grand Sefton Chase over the iconic Grand National fences.

How to find us

 

Aintree Racecourse is located on the A59, just one mile from the M57 and M58, which link the M62 and M6. Follow the A59 to Liverpool and the yellow/tourism signs as you approach the racecourse for routes to the car parks.

Our dedication to Sustainability

Our mission is to act for the long-term good of British horseracing but we also have a responsibility to our customers and beyond and are determined to have a positive impact on the world around us. In 2012 we launched the Going Green programme to engage our colleagues and get their help with improving the environmental impact of our business.
